2- (1.85) Finding misplaced items. Are men or women more adept at remembering where they leave misplaced items (like car keys)? According to University of Florida psychology professor Robin West, women show greater competence in actually finding these objects (Explore, Fall 1998) Approximately 300 men and women from Gainesville, Florida, participated in a study in which each person placed 20 common objects in a 12-room "virtual" house represented on a computer screen. Thirty minutes later, the subjects were asked to recall where they put each of the objects For each object, a recall variable was measured as "yes" or "no." a) Identify the population of interest to the psychology professor b) Identify the sample c) Are the variables measured in the study quantitative or qualitative? d) Does the study involve descriptive or inferential statistics? Explain.

Explanation / Answer

solutionA

population :are men or women adept at remembering where they leave misplaced items]

solutionb:

300 mean and women participated in a study

solutionc:

variable measured is recall variable measured as yes or no

its a qualitative varaible since we are counting number of yes and number of no

Solutiond:

it involves inferential statistics.

we set null and alternative hypothesis.

choose alpha

calculate t statistic

p value and take statistical decision

we infer the results from the sample to population and conclude that whether men or women adept at remembering where they leave misplaced items.
